The Korogi Bridge is a beautiful Japanese cypress structure that was once known for its perilous route and the crows that gathered there in autumn. It is a popular destination for visitors to Yamanaka Onsen, with a 1-kilometer promenade leading from Korogi Bridge to Kurotani Bridge where tourists can enjoy scenic walks throughout the year. The bridge is renowned for its fall colors and picturesque riverside trails, making it an iconic spot in the area.

The origin of Yamanakabushi
It seems that there are many things that are not clear
A boatman who traveled the Sea of Japan
Soak yourself in hot water and hum songs from other lands
Yukatabe heard that.
I imitated it with a Yamanaka accent.
It is said to be the beginning of Yamanaka Bushi.
At that time, it was also called ``Yuzaya-bushi.''
Yamanaka Bushi, which is danced by the Yamanaka Onsen geisha troupe, is
Choreographed by Fujima style
It was first unveiled at the 1970 Osaka Expo.
The relaxed movements and flowing movements
No matter if you look from front, back, left or right
It is a beautiful dance.

The Kitamaebune Ship Museum is a fascinating attraction that showcases the history of the iconic shipping vessels that operated in the Sea of Japan during the Edo and Meiji periods. Housed in a meticulously preserved estate originally belonging to a kitamaebune ship owner, the museum offers an immersive experience into this significant aspect of Japan's maritime heritage. Visitors can explore various exhibits featuring ema votive tablets, model ships, sailing instruments, and furniture used on these historic vessels.

(Translated by Google) This is a spoiler, but there is a model of the Kitamae-bune on display that sailed from Kamigata (Osaka) to Hokkaido in the spring and returned in late fall. There were also boat chests, boat Buddhist altars, etc., and it is said that while they made a fortune through their voyages, there were times when they gave up all their supplies and offered prayers when they encountered a storm. Unlike today's freight-rate logistics system, the company also had a role as a financial trading company that purchased supplies. I can see that it was a high risk...😲

(Translated by Google) If you go two blocks north from [Basho House], you will find a small park called [Fureai Hiroba]. There are five haiku plates inlaid into the white wall, inscribed with haiku that Basho wrote when he stayed at Yamanaka Onsen during his Oku no Hosomichi trip.
Yamanaka Yakiku Hataorajyu no Nihohi
Snoring under the waves
Autumn wind flickering through the leaves of a peach tree
The remains of the hot water tonight, my skin is cold
From today onwards, the dew on the hat is erased.
In front of [Basho's House],
Narrow Road to the Back of the World: Basho and Sora's Farewell
There are two bronze statues titled. During the [Oku-no-Hosomichi] trip, Sora, who had been accompanying us until then, became unwell, and we decided to leave Yamanaka Onsen and head to Ise/Nagashima. The two meet again in Mino and Ogaki.
The haiku in which the two people committed their feelings to each other when they parted is written on the explanatory board.
Haginohara Sora, who was walking and bowing down
From today, the dew on the hat is written and erased by Basho
